CDS received copy of <br />CCR’s on September 27, 2021 <br />Satisfied <br />B.10 The project site has steep slopes up to 25% to 50%. To address difficulties inherent to construction on steep <br />slopes, the following note shall be placed on the face of the final plat: <br />The placement of buildings and structures on or adjacent to ascending or descending slopes steeper than 1 <br />until vertical in 3 unit horizontal (33.3-percent slope) shall conform to the building setback requirements of <br />current adopted building codes (IRC Section R403.1.7 and IBC Section 1805.3.1). Alternate setbacks and <br />clearances are permitted, subject to approval of the building official. The building official is permitted to <br />require an investigation and recommendation of a qualified engineer to demonstrate the requirements <br />necessary to construct a building on or adjacent to ascending or descending slopes. Such an investigation <br />shall include consideration of material, height of slope, slope gradient, load intensity and erosion <br />characteristics of slope material. <br /> <br />Ronald PUD states they agree and will meet this condition. This <br />will be required for final plat. <br />Satisfied <br />B.13 On-site storm water management that conforms to the specifications of the most current version of the <br />Stormwater Management Manual for Eastern Washington is required of this development. Stormwater <br />systems shall be designed to store stormwater generated by a 24-hour, 25-year storm event. Stormwater <br />system designs shall be prepared and stamped by a civil engineer licensed in the State of Washington. The <br />stormwater system construction and a copy of the design shall be included with the road certification and is <br />required prior to the issuance of a building permit. The stormwater system may also be bonded for as <br />provided in KCRS 12.01.150. <br />Ronald PUD states they agree and will meet this condition.
